Tsuba with Nitta Yoshisada Throwing his Sword into the Sea

19th century (Edo) H: 3 1/16 in. (7.7 cm) Citation Source image

Standing at the right side of the tsuba is Nitta Yoshisada (1301-1338). He was a warrior loyal to Emperor Go-Daigo (1288-1339) in the emperor's war against the Kamakura shogunate. Yoshisada led an army to attack Kamakura in 1333. Because the terrain around Kamakura is very rou...
